It is well known that embedded systems must be implemented efficiently. This requires the use of processors that are optimized for specific application areas. Such optimization necessitates a careful exploration of the design space, including a detailed examination of cost-performance trade-offs. To avoid time-consuming assembly language programming during the exploration of the design space, compilers are essential. To analyze the impact of various software or hardware configurations on performance, switchable compilers are needed that can generate code for numerous different potential hardware configurations. This book provides a comprehensive and up-to-date overview of the rapidly evolving field of switchable compilers for embedded systems. It describes a variety of important tools as well as applications of switchable compilers at different levels in the design process.
